This work focuses mainly on smart meters used today in distribution, supervision of power lines and in the management of electricity billing. His study setting is Togo where prepaid meters have been introduced by the Togo Electric Power Company (CEET) to replace traditional postpaid or mechanical meters. While the use of these prepaid meters solves the companys billing problems, it also poses challenges for users. This study was conducted through a survey and research on the current state of smart electricity meters to propose a suitable solution that would satisfy both users and electricity distributors. The solution proposed in this document after analyzing the results of the surveys is the use of smart meters in the supply of electricity to end users. This use solves the problems of controlling power lines, managing subscribers considering the needs of remote control of consumed or available energy, and future developments with the injection of current into the supplier's power grid. The results of our work contribute to meeting energy efficiency needs, which are now essential to the development of electricity consumption and management in all countries around the world. We offer a solution combining smart meters and IT applications for access to automatic online payment methods and management of purchased electricity.
